Setting Up Your Gazebo for Fitness Activities

When you’re ready to transform your gazebo into a dynamic fitness space, it’s vital to start with a thoughtful setup that caters to your group’s needs. Begin by considering the gazebo layout. You’ll want to arrange equipment and mats to create an open, inviting atmosphere. Ascertain there’s enough space for movement, so everyone feels free to participate without feeling cramped.
Next, prioritize safety measures. Check for any hazards like loose flooring or sharp edges, and address them promptly. Adding non-slip mats can help maintain traction, especially during high-energy workouts. Additionally, ensure you choose a flat area for your gazebo setup to avoid any potential accidents.
Also, think about ventilation; a well-ventilated space keeps everyone feeling fresh and energized. Finally, provide clear signage that outlines the rules and safety protocols. Partner Exercise Challenges
After incorporating fun themes into your workouts, it’s time to amp up the energy with partner exercise challenges. These partner workouts not only build strength but also foster friendly competition, making fitness more enjoyable. Try pairing up with a buddy to motivate one another and push boundaries.
Here’s a table to inspire your partner exercise challenges:
Exercise | Description |
---|---|
Plank High-Fives | Hold a plank while giving high-fives |
Partner Squats | Stand back-to-back, squat together |
Medicine Ball Toss | Toss a ball back and forth |
Wheelbarrow Races | One partner holds legs while running |
Sit-Up Pass | Pass a weight during sit-ups |

Engaging All Fitness Levels in Group Sessions

While it might seem challenging to engage participants of all fitness levels in group sessions, it’s entirely possible with the right approach. Embracing fitness inclusivity is key, and incorporating adaptive exercises guarantees everyone feels welcome. Here are three effective strategies to achieve this:
- Offer Modifications: Provide options for each exercise, from beginner to advanced. This allows everyone to work at their own pace and ability.
- Encourage Team Support: Foster a sense of community by pairing participants of different fitness levels. This not only motivates but also builds friendships and accountability.
- Focus on Fun: Incorporate games or challenges that emphasize enjoyment rather than competition. This creates a relaxed atmosphere where everyone can thrive.
The Importance of Warm-Up and Cool Down
Before diving into an intense workout, it’s vital to remember that a proper warm-up and cool down can greatly enhance your fitness experience. Starting with dynamic stretches, you’ll prepare your muscles and joints for the activities ahead. These stretches increase blood flow and flexibility, helping to prevent injuries and improve performance.
As you wrap up your session, incorporating effective recovery techniques becomes important. A cool down allows your heart rate to gradually return to normal, reducing muscle soreness and stiffness. Spend a few minutes on gentle stretches and deep breathing to promote relaxation and mental clarity.

Enhancing the Atmosphere With Music and Decor
Creating a lively atmosphere is just as important as the activities you plan for your group fitness sessions. To enhance your gazebo’s vibe, consider incorporating ambient lighting. String lights or soft lanterns can create a warm, inviting space that encourages participants to feel relaxed and engaged.
Next, invest in a quality sound system. Music can elevate energy levels and motivate your group to push harder during workouts. Choose tracks with upbeat tempos that resonate with your audience, and don’t shy away from creating themed playlists for different sessions.
Finally, add some decor elements that reflect your group’s spirit. Think colorful banners, motivational quotes, or even plants to bring life to the space.
